首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jquery 网页宽度

基础概念

j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。在网页开发中,jQuery 经常被用来操作 DOM 元素和处理页面上的各种事件。

网页宽度通常指的是浏览器窗口的宽度,它决定了网页内容的显示范围。通过 jQuery,可以轻松地获取和设置网页或特定元素的宽度。

相关优势

  1. 简化 DOM 操作:jQuery 提供了简洁的语法来选择、遍历和操作 DOM 元素。
  2. 跨浏览器兼容性:jQuery 处理了不同浏览器之间的差异,使得开发者能够编写一次代码,在多个浏览器中运行。
  3. 丰富的插件支持:jQuery 拥有庞大的插件生态系统,可以轻松地添加各种功能,如轮播图、日期选择器等。
  4. 事件处理:jQuery 简化了事件绑定和解绑的过程,使得事件处理更加直观和高效。

类型

在 jQuery 中,获取和设置网页宽度主要涉及以下几种类型:

  1. 窗口宽度:使用 $(window).width() 获取当前浏览器窗口的宽度。
  2. 元素宽度:使用 $(selector).width() 获取指定元素的宽度。其中,selector 是选择器,用于定位特定的 DOM 元素。

应用场景

  1. 响应式设计:根据浏览器窗口的宽度动态调整网页布局。
  2. 元素尺寸调整:在用户交互过程中,动态改变元素的宽度。
  3. 动画效果:使用 jQuery 动画来平滑地改变元素的宽度。

示例代码

以下是一些使用 jQuery 获取和设置网页宽度的示例代码:

代码语言:txt
复制
// 获取窗口宽度
var windowWidth = $(window).width();
console.log("窗口宽度:" + windowWidth);

// 设置元素宽度
$("#myElement").width(300);

// 监听窗口大小变化事件
$(window).resize(function() {
    var newWindowWidth = $(window).width();
    console.log("窗口宽度变化:" + newWindowWidth);
    // 根据新的窗口宽度调整网页布局
});

常见问题及解决方法

  1. jQuery 未加载:确保在 HTML 文件中正确引入了 jQuery 库。
  2. jQuery 未加载:确保在 HTML 文件中正确引入了 jQuery 库。
  3. 选择器错误:确保使用正确的选择器来定位目标元素。
  4. 选择器错误:确保使用正确的选择器来定位目标元素。
  5. 动画冲突:如果在多个地方同时操作同一个元素的宽度,可能会导致动画冲突。可以使用 .stop() 方法来停止当前正在进行的动画。
  6. 动画冲突:如果在多个地方同时操作同一个元素的宽度,可能会导致动画冲突。可以使用 .stop() 方法来停止当前正在进行的动画。

通过以上内容,你应该对 jQuery 网页宽度的相关概念、优势、类型、应用场景以及常见问题有了全面的了解。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券